Carlyle Group L.P., a significant shareholder, has made a substantial move by selling 29,370,166 shares of StandardAero, Inc. stock. This transaction is valued at an impressive $797,693,708, marking a notable shift in the company’s stock ownership.
Recent Updates on SARO stock
StandardAero, Inc. has recently experienced significant developments, including a secondary offering of 30 million shares by its stockholders, affiliates of The Carlyle Group Inc. and GIC Private Limited. This offering, managed by J.P. Morgan, Morgan Stanley, and RBC Capital Markets, does not directly impact the company but reflects the stockholders’ decision to liquidate part of their holdings. Additionally, Morgan Stanley adjusted its price target for StandardAero, citing strong Q4 results and a positive 2025 outlook, driven by robust demand for engine maintenance. However, the price target was slightly lowered due to limited upside potential despite the company’s strong performance. StandardAero’s recent earnings call highlighted a 23% growth in adjusted EBITDA and strategic successes in the LEAP program, alongside challenges such as negative free cash flow from one-time expenses and initial low margins on new programs. The company projects continued revenue growth and margin expansion in 2025, supported by strategic initiatives and financial maneuvers like its IPO and debt refinancing.
